Makhachev wants a very active 2024, including a fight early in the year before Ramadan kicks off.

Islam Makhachev is ready and willing to fight in early 2024.

That’s good news for the growing list of fighters hoping to take on the UFC lightweight champion. There’s Charles Oliveira in the No. 1 contender spot, Justin Gaethje calling dibs on next, and then a bunch of hungry wolves in the top ten hoping to stake a claim after that.

Originally there were questions surrounding Makhachev’s ability to compete before Ramadan, which runs from March 10th to April 9th, 2024. That religious holiday involves fasting until sunset, and many devout Muslim fighters don’t train during that period. But Makhachev was recently on a Russian news program where he shared a very active plan for next year.

“Well, I’m planning to fight before Ramadan,” he said. “I already informed the UFC that I’m ready to fight before Ramadan, I would like to have time to do three fights in 2024. I will train as much as possible, constantly keep in shape, and wait for a call from the management.”

Islam has already been stuck on the sidelines for longer than he’d like. After defeating Alexander Volkanovski in Australia at the start of 2023, he asked the UFC for a summer fight only to be told to relax and wait for Abu Dhabi in October.
